Sous Vide Turkey Breast: The Basics

What is sous vide cooking?

Sous vide cooking is a method of cooking food in a sealed bag in a temperature-controlled water bath. The food is cooked at a precise temperature for a long period of time, resulting in evenly cooked, moist, and flavorful results.

What are the benefits of sous vide cooking turkey breast?

There are many benefits to sous vide cooking turkey breast, including:

* Even cooking. Sous vide cooking ensures that the turkey breast is cooked evenly throughout, from the center to the edges. This is because the food is cooked in a water bath that is held at a constant temperature.
* Moist meat. Sous vide cooking helps to retain moisture in the meat, resulting in a juicy and flavorful turkey breast. This is because the food is cooked in a sealed bag, which prevents the moisture from escaping.
* Melt-in-your-mouth texture. Sous vide cooking results in a melt-in-your-mouth texture, as the meat is cooked slowly and gently. This is because the food is not subjected to high heat, which can toughen the meat.
* No need to worry about overcooking. With sous vide cooking, you can’t overcook the turkey breast, as the food is cooked at a low temperature for a long period of time. This is great for people who are worried about overcooking their turkey breast.

Classic Sous Vide Turkey Breast

Ingredients:

* 1 (3-pound) turkey breast, boneless and skinless
* 1 tablespoon olive oil
* 1 teaspoon salt
* 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
* 1 teaspoon dried thyme
* 1 teaspoon dried rosemary
* 1 teaspoon dried oregano

Instructions:

1. In a large bowl, combine the olive oil, salt, pepper, thyme, rosemary, and oregano.
2. Rub the turkey breast with the spice mixture.
3. Place the turkey breast in a sous vide bag.
4. Seal the bag and place it in a sous vide bath set to 135 degrees Fahrenheit.
5. Cook the turkey breast for 6 hours.
6. Remove the turkey breast from the sous vide bath and let it rest for 10 minutes before slicing.

Q: What is the best way to sear a sous vide turkey breast?

A: The best way to sear a sous vide turkey breast is to heat a cast iron skillet over high heat and add a tablespoon of oil. Once the skillet is hot, remove the turkey breast from the sous vide bath and sear it for 2-3 minutes per side, or until the skin is golden brown and crispy.
